4.01Exemplify advertising

What is advertising? Any non-personal paid form of communication designed to inform, persuade, or remind customers about a good or service

What is media? The agencies or means used by a company to convey an advertising message

What is cooperative advertising ? Occurs when a manufacturer helps a retailer pay for advertising costs For example: Kellogg’s gives Kroger money to help them advertise Kellogg’s cereals

Advertising includes: Print Media –Newspapers –Magazines –Direct Mail –Outdoor Advertising –Directory Advertising –Transit advertisements

Advertising includes: (con’t) Broadcast Media –Television –Radio

Advertising includes: (con’t) Online Media –Electronic Direct Mail –Online Ads

Advertising includes: (con’t) Specialty Media –Giveaways

Advertising Agencies help to… Design ads and ad campaigns
